The Northern Tier Transmission Group (NTTG) is a group of transmission providers and customers that are actively involved in the sale and purchase of transmission capacity of the power grid that delivers electricity to customers in the Northwest and Mountain States. Transmission owners serving this territory work in conjunction with state governments, customers, and other stakeholders to improve the operations of and chart the future for the grid that links all of these service territories. NTTG coordinates individual transmission systems operation, products, business practices, and planning of their high-voltage transmission network to meet and improve transmission services that deliver power to consumers. Northern Tier Transmission Group members are committed to working with stakeholders and state officialsto increase efficient use of the grid and to develop the infrastructure needed to deliver new renewable and thermal power resources to consumers.
